/* タグ */
body{
margin:0;
padding:0;
<!-- background:#FFFFFF; -->
background-image: url("./sources/graphics/background.png");
background-repeat:  repeat;
}

/* パネル類 */
#root {
width: 490px;
height: 100%;;
padding: 0px;
margin: auto;
background: #010000;
}


#basePanel {
margin: 5px;
padding: 0px;
float: left;
width: 100%;
}

#headPanel {
margin: 2px;
border: 0px solid 0066FF;
<!-- background-color: #FF7979; -->
}

#mainPanel {
margin: 2px;
border: 2px solid #F0F0F0;
background: #E7E7E7;
}

.titlePanel {
color: #000000;
font: bold large sans-serif;
text-align: left;
vertical-align: middle;
margin: 5px;
border: 2px solid #CCCCCC;
background-color: #FFFFFF;
}

.contentsPanel {
margin: 5px;
padding: 4px;
border: 1px solid #F6F6F6;
/*height: 240px; */
background: #FFFFFF;
}

.contentsPanelC {
margin: 5px;
padding: 4px;
border: 1px solid #F6F6F6;
height: 240px;
background: #FFFFFF;
}

#footerPanel {
text-align: center;
vertical-align: middle;
margin: 2px auto 5px;
padding-bottom: 5px;
border-top: 1px dashed #000000;
border-right: 1px dashed #000000;
border-left: 1px dashed #000000;
float: left;
height: 50px;
width: 100%;
}

/* 文字 */
.title {


}

/* 画像 */
#x680x0Pict{
height: 100px;
width: 480px;
}

#menuPict{
height: 50px;
width: 170px;
}

.menuStar{
margin: 0px;
padding: 0px;
float: left;
height: 40px;
width: 25px;
border: 0px;
}

.menuSubPict{
margin: 0px;
padding: 0px;
height: 40px;
width: 108px;
border: 0px;
}


.ssPict {
float: left;
height: 180px;
width: 240px;
overflow: hidden;
}

.panelTitle{
height: 70px;
}

.dlButton {
height: 50px;
width: 100px;
border: 0px;
}

/* リンク */
